Residential slab construction services involve the process of creating a solid concrete foundation that supports a home’s structure. This typically includes preparing the site, pouring the concrete slab, and finishing the surface to ensure stability and durability. These foundations serve as the base for various types of residential buildings, providing a level, strong platform that helps prevent settling, shifting, or cracking over time. Skilled contractors use precise techniques to ensure the slab is correctly reinforced and properly cured, which is essential for the long-term integrity of the home.
This service addresses common problems such as uneven settling, foundation cracks, or shifting that can compromise a home’s safety and stability. Homes built on poorly constructed or damaged foundations may experience issues like uneven floors, cracks in walls, or doors and windows that don’t close properly. Installing a new concrete slab or replacing an existing one can resolve these issues, restoring the structural soundness of the property. Residential slab construction is also essential when building new homes on sites with unstable or poorly prepared ground, helping to create a reliable foundation that supports the entire structure.
Properties that typically utilize slab construction include single-family homes, duplexes, and small apartment buildings. This method is especially common in areas where the ground is relatively stable and flat, making it a practical choice for many residential projects. Homes built on concrete slabs often benefit from faster construction times and reduced costs compared to traditional basement or crawl space foundations. Additionally, slab foundations are well-suited for homes in regions where frost lines are shallow, as they provide a stable base that minimizes the risk of frost heave or ground movement affecting the structure.

The overview below groups typical Residential Slab Construction projects into broad ranges so you can see how smaller, mid-sized, and larger jobs often compare in Bellingham, WA.
In many markets, a large share of routine jobs stays in the lower and middle ranges, while only a smaller percentage of projects moves into the highest bands when the work is more complex or site conditions are harder than average.
Smaller Repairs - Typical costs for minor slab repairs or crack fixes in residential properties range from $250 to $600. Many routine maintenance jobs fall within this range, depending on the extent of the damage and local labor rates.
Basic New Slab Installation - Installing a new concrete slab for a standard residential driveway or patio usually costs between $3,000 and $7,000. Larger or more complex projects can reach $8,000 or more, but most jobs land in the middle of this range.
Full Slab Replacement - Replacing an existing slab due to extensive damage or structural issues typically costs between $7,000 and $15,000. These projects tend to be on the higher end, especially if additional site preparation or reinforcement is needed.
Large or Custom Projects - Large-scale or custom residential slab projects, such as those with intricate designs or added reinforcement, can exceed $15,000 and sometimes reach $20,000 or more. Such projects are less common but are handled by experienced local contractors for complex needs.
Actual totals will depend on details like access to the work area, the scope of the project, and the materials selected, so use these as general starting points rather than exact figures.

What is a residential slab in construction? A residential slab is a flat concrete foundation poured directly on the ground to support a home’s structure, providing stability and levelness for the building. Local contractors can help determine if this type of foundation is suitable for a property in Bellingham, WA.
What are common materials used in residential slab construction? The primary material is reinforced concrete, often combined with steel rebar or mesh to strengthen the slab and prevent cracking. Service providers in the area can advise on the best materials for specific soil and climate conditions.
How do local contractors prepare the site for a residential slab? Site preparation typically involves clearing debris, leveling the ground, and installing a gravel base before pouring concrete. Experienced local pros ensure proper preparation to support the longevity of the foundation.
What factors should be considered when planning a residential slab project? Factors include soil type, drainage, load requirements, and local building codes. Consulting with local service providers can help address these considerations effectively.
Can residential slabs be customized for different home designs? Yes, slabs can be designed with specific dimensions, thicknesses, and reinforcements to accommodate various home layouts and load needs, with local contractors able to tailor solutions accordingly.
